EDIT NAME (100, 64h)
The EDIT NAME command stores the name (as ASCII encoded characters) of the configuration currently stored in the WiDig. Upon completion of the command the WiDig sends out the NAME message.
The [BODY] of the EDIT NAME command is:
00000001: | 1; configuration number |
0aaaaaaa: | aaaaaaa = [0..127]; 1st character, default = “W” (57h) |
0bbbbbb: | bbbbbb = [0..127]; 2nd character, default = “i” (69h) |
0ccccccc: | ccccccc = [0..127]; 3rd character, default = “D” (44h) |
0ddddddd: | ddddddd = [0..127]; 4th character, default = “i” (69h) |
0eeeeeee: | eeeeeee = [0..127]; 5th character, default = “g” (67h) |
0fffffff: | fffffff = [0..127]; 6th character, default = “ ” (20h) |
0ggggggg: | ggggggg = [0..127]; 7th character, default = “ ” (20h) |
0hhhhhhh: | hhhhhhh = [0..127]; 8th character, default = “ ” (20h) |
